  "account": "Dropbox's stock experienced a 1.8% decline in after-hours trading following news of a hacker breach affecting thousands of user accounts on its cloud-storage platform. The vulnerability exploited a flaw in a third-party authentication system, allowing unauthorized access between August 4 and August 21, 2026. The incident, disclosed by the company today, impacted around 5,000 accounts, with files viewed or downloaded in less than a third of the cases. The breach surfaced amidst existing headwinds, as analysts had already expressed caution regarding Dropbox's growth outlook, citing flat revenue trends and a leadership transition following Drew Houston's departure. The broader market also had no cushion for Dropbox, with comparable indexes finishing the regular session essentially unchanged. As a result, the stock closed today's session at $34.93, dropped to $33.66 in after-hours trading, and hovered near its day's low of $34.15.",
